CLINTON TOWNSHIP, Mich. – A 51-year-old man was charged with a misdemeanor Thursday after he accidentally fired his gun inside the secretary of state office in Clinton Township, police said.
The man was standing in line at the office near 16 Mile Road and Gratiot Avenue. Police said he went to adjust his pants and accidentally fired his gun.

The bullet was fired into the floor, and nobody was injured, officials said. The only damage was a tear in the carpet.
There were around 12-15 people inside the office when the shot was fired, police said.
Officials said the man has a concealed carry pistol license, but they took his weapon and license after the incident.
The man has been charged with a misdemeanor for accidental discharge.
